CARE AND MAINTENANCE Always disconnect the hood before cleaning or carrying out maintenance by unplugging it or switching off the power supply. Grease filter The sponge grease filter should be washed in hot soapy water once a month (soak for 1-2 hours, do not wring, leave to dry and then remount. • The grease filter paper should be replaced at least once a month. • Grease filter paper with saturation indicator should be replaced at least every two months or whenever the colour becomes visible through the holes of the grille. This colour should not be visible through the grille holes when the filter is installed. • Metal grease filters should be washed once a month either by hand or in a dishwasher at a low temperature and in a short cycle. Washing in a dishwasher can cause grease filters to turn white, but this in no way affects efficiency. Whenever cleaning or replacing the grease filters, clean all other exposed parts of the hood. • Carbon filter (“Air recirculation mode”, see following page) The carbon filter cannot be washed or regenerated. In some cases, carbon filters can be washed, but only when specified in the attached Product Description Sheet. Replace the carbon filter (normal usage) every 6 months (Rectangular carbon filter) every 4 months (Circular carbon filter). Replacing bulbs 1. When replacing the bulb, be sure it is cool before touching it and check the wattage. Remove the burnt-out bulb and replace it with a new one of the same wattage. Close the grille, light fixture or metal grease filter. Cleaning the hood Use a soft cloth with methylated spirits or a mild liquid detergent. never clean the appliance with high pressure water or steam cleaning equipment. Failure to observe the instructions for cleaning the appliance and replacing or washing the filters may cause a fire. [. . . ] If the hood has a carbon filter, this should be removed. Check that the switch inside the hood (if fitted) is on position “A” Extractor; if not, set it to this position. Filter Hood ( - see also installation sheet) F Air is filtered through a carbon filter and returned to the room. If the hood does not have a carbon filter, order one and fit it before use. Check that the switch inside the hood (if fitted) is on position “F” Filter; if not, set it to this position. If the plug is provided, close off the upper exhaust hole. Electrical connections Before connecting the hood, make sure the voltage indicated on the rating plate corresponds to the voltage in your home. If the hood is fitted with a standard plug, insert it into a matching standard socket in an easily accessible location. [. . . ]
